Media Minutes: September 3, 2010
Media Minutes for September 3, 2010
Producer: Stevie Converse, Candace Clement, Megan Tady
Length: 5:02
Latinos for Internet Freedom, a new coalition of more than 40 organizations and groups, is advocating for an open and accessible Internet. And bloggers and nonprofits are now targets of a "lawsuit mill" that shakes down people for big sums of money for sharing articles and links.
